NG10 1BJ is a residential postcode located on Queen Street, Long Eaton, Nottingham, NG10. It is the 1145th largest postcode in the NG10 area.
It contains 39 residential addresses consisting of 5 houses and 34 flats and the most common type of property is a mid-century flat built between 1936 and 1979.
The average house value is £103,185. Sales values have increased in the last 12 months by 0.2% and Rental values have increased by 6.0%.
Property sale values range from £94,699 for a leasehold flat, with 2 bedrooms split across 446 square feet of gross internal area and has no outside space to £279,886 for a freehold house, with 5 bedrooms split across 2,154 square feet of gross internal area and has a garden.
Average £/ft2 for properties in NG10 1BJ is £190/ft2.
Properties achieve a rental yield of between 5.5% and 8%, and rental values range from £635 to £1,279 per month.
The last sale was 05 Aug 2022 for £193,000 and since then the market in the area as increased by -0.2%. The postcode has had a total of 4 sales since 1995.
NG10 1BJ has seen 1 sale in the last three years and no sales in the last twelve months.
